在互联网的世界里,网页不仅是信息的载体,更是设计师展现创意的平台。而CSS(层叠样式表)正是赋予网页独特风格和动态效果的关键技术。本文将带你从零开始,轻松入门CSS样式表,让你学会如何打造个性化的网页风格。
CSS入门:了解CSS的基本概念
什么是CSS?
CSS是“Cascading Style Sheets”的缩写,意为“层叠样式表”。它是一种用于描述HTML或XML文档样式的样式表语言。简单来说,CSS就是网页的“美容师”,负责控制网页的布局、颜色、字体等外观。
CSS的作用
- 美化网页:通过CSS,我们可以为网页添加丰富的样式,使其更加美观。
- 提高网页性能:CSS可以将样式与内容分离,减少HTML代码的体积,提高网页加载速度。
- 增强网页可维护性:通过CSS,我们可以集中管理网页样式,方便后续的修改和维护。
CSS基础语法
选择器
选择器是CSS的核心,用于选择页面中的元素。常见的选择器有:
- 标签选择器:例如
p表示选择所有<p>标签。 - 类选择器:例如
.text表示选择所有类名为text的元素。 - ID选择器:例如
#header表示选择ID为header的元素。
属性和值
CSS属性用于描述元素的样式,例如color表示颜色,font-size表示字体大小等。每个属性都有对应的值,例如color: red;表示将颜色设置为红色。
声明块
声明块由大括号{}包围,用于定义元素的样式。例如:
p {
color: red;
font-size: 16px;
}
这个声明块表示将所有<p>标签的字体颜色设置为红色,字体大小为16像素。
CSS布局技巧
盒模型
盒模型是CSS布局的基础,它将每个元素视为一个盒子,包含内容(content)、内边距(padding)、边框(border)和外边距(margin)。
布局方式
常见的布局方式有:
- 浮动布局:通过
float属性实现,适用于简单的两列布局。 - 定位布局:通过
position属性实现,可以精确控制元素的位置。 - Flex布局:通过
display: flex;实现,适用于复杂的响应式布局。
实战案例:打造个性化网页
以下是一个简单的示例,展示如何使用CSS打造个性化网页:
<!DOCTYPE html>
<html>
<head>
<title>我的个性化网页</title>
<style>
body {
background-color: #f0f0f0;
font-family: Arial, sans-serif;
}
header {
background-color: #333;
color: #fff;
padding: 10px;
text-align: center;
}
article {
margin: 20px;
padding: 20px;
background-color: #fff;
border-radius: 5px;
}
.text {
color: #333;
font-size: 16px;
}
</style>
</head>
<body>
<header>
<h1>我的个性化网页</h1>
</header>
<article>
<h2>欢迎来到我的网页</h2>
<p class="text">这里是我的个性化内容,你可以根据自己的喜好进行修改。</p>
</article>
</body>
</html>
通过以上代码,我们创建了一个具有个性化风格的网页。你可以根据自己的需求,调整颜色、字体、布局等样式,打造属于自己的网页。
总结
学会CSS基础,可以帮助你轻松打造个性化的网页风格。从选择器、属性到布局技巧,本文为你提供了全面的学习指南。希望你能通过实践,不断提高自己的CSS技能,为网页设计之路添砖加瓦。
